What is the online signature legitimateness for job applicant rejection letter in european union
The online signature legitimateness for a job applicant rejection letter in the European Union refers to the legal validity of electronically signed documents within the context of employment. In the EU, electronic signatures are governed by the eIDAS Regulation, which provides a framework for the use of electronic signatures, ensuring they are legally recognized and enforceable. This means that a rejection letter signed electronically holds the same weight as a traditional handwritten signature, provided it meets specific criteria outlined by the regulation.

Legal use of the online signature legitimateness for job applicant rejection letter in european union
The legal use of online signatures for job applicant rejection letters in the European Union is supported by the eIDAS Regulation. This regulation categorizes electronic signatures into three types: simple, advanced, and qualified. Each type has different legal implications. For most employment-related documents, a simple electronic signature is sufficient. However, for enhanced security and verification, employers may opt for advanced or qualified signatures, which require additional authentication measures. Understanding these distinctions helps ensure compliance with legal standards.
